Running a saved program
• Press Facility key then Enter
• Enter Time then set Auto-brake on or o and press enter. Then
press start to begin program.
VO2 Test
The VO2 program is based on the YMCA protocol and is a
sub-maximal test that uses pre-determined, xed work levels that
are determined based on the heart rate readings measured as the
test progresses. The test will take anywhere between 6 to 15 minutes
to complete, depending on the tness level of the user. The test ends
when the user’s heart rate reaches 85% of maximum at any time
during the test, or the heart rate is between 110 bpm and 85% at the
end of two consecutive stages. At the end of the test a VO2max score
will be displayed.
The YMCA protocol employs two to four stages, lasting 3 minutes
each, of continuous exercise (see charts below). You will be prompted
to choose either, Male or Female at the beginning of the test. This
choice determines which protocol will be used during the test as
shown in the charts below. The only caveat is if you are a very
de-conditioned male you may need to choose option Female. If you
are a very conditioned female you may need to choose option Male.
